Esther Jean Van Dine, 81, of Boyertown
Esther Jean Van Dine, 81, the wife of Hugh (Ed) Van Dine for 50 years, of Boyertown passed away April 10, 2017 at her home.
Born in Oley, she was the daughter of the late Eston and Cathrine Herner.
She worked as a machine operator at Boyertown Packing for 20 years, and retired from American Belt in 1998.
Esther is survived by two daughters, Lora A., wife of Steven Rokita of Oley; Shannon M., wife of Kenneth Eppehimer of Barto; a foster son, Raymond Dardzinski of Boyertown; four granddaughters, Charlene Aston, Steph Rokita, Tabitha Rokita, and Kaitlyn Eppehimer; a grandson, Garrett Eppehimer; two great-granddaughters, Lillyann Elizabeth Aston and Sophia Rokita; a great-grandson, Connor Aston; two sisters, Anna, widow of Ted Snyder of Oley; and Thelma, wife of Charlie Downer of Oley. She was predeceased by a brother, Eston Herner Jr. and his wife Eleanor.
